[AI summary unavailable — showing source text] Vietnam Veterans Memorial Commemorative Coin Act of 1994 - Directs the Secretary of the Treasury to issue a specified number of one-dollar silver coins emblematic of the Vietnam Veterans Memorial in Washington, D.C. Mandates that the surcharges collected from the sale of such coins be paid to the Vietnam Veterans Memorial Fund to help raise an endowment for the Memorial's maintenance and for the addition of names.…
